Job Description

Salary Range: $98,000 - $120,000

Position Summary:

As a key member of the Electrostatics team, this position will support our business Opto Diode located in Camarillo, CA in addition to Simco Ion Technology located in Alameda, CA. The HR Manager reports directly to the Divisional HR Director with a dotted line to the Business Unit Managers and is responsible for providing day-to-day professional HR support and policy administration relating to all phases of the employee life cycle including activities such as recruitment, hiring, compensation administration, benefits administration, new hire orientation, related safety and worker’s compensation administration, employee data maintenance, payroll, support, and general routine reporting. 

The HR Manager serves as a member of the local leadership teams, and acts as the primary HR support for all local exempt and non-exempt employees.  As the primary HR contact, the HR Manager is expected to be able to communicate status on process with colleagues, keep team members informed, and respond clearly to employee inquiries while maintaining positive and open relationships across all levels of the organization.  The HR Manager is expected to use good judgment and discretion with highly confidential business and employee information and is able to effectively manage time, prioritize work load, handle multiple tasks without close supervision, and consistently meet deadlines.

The position can be located onsite in Camarillo, CA or Remote within California with the ability to travel between Camarillo and Alameda California. 

Essential Duties and Responsibilities:

Maintains HR systems and processes including but not limited to recruiting, onboarding, performance management, communication plans, global organizational charts, payroll, corporate benefits, Affirmative Action Planning, local compensation structure and wage analysis, worker’s compensation, and safety. Assists in the administration and acts as a co-owner of the local safety program.  Leverages observations to make independent decisions and regularly suggest ways to improve systems and processes.

Leads the overall recruiting process for the EST business including but not limited to: scoping roles, sourcing applicants, interviewing candidates, and complying with record keeping requirements. Partners with hiring managers to screen candidates, conduct interviews, and select best fit talent for open positions.  Organizes and conducts new employee onboarding; creates a positive first experience of the company.

Coordinates and manages online learning administration.  Assists in the development, coordination, and delivery of employee training on a variety of topics such as interview skills, performance management, safety, harassment, ITW Principles of Conduct, and ITW business policy guidelines.  Serves as the role model for ITW Values.

Maintains knowledge of labor law and corresponding regulations and requirements and ensures policies, procedures, and reporting are in compliance.  Ensures required legal postings on bulletin boards are current. Reviews existing policies and procedures at the Mechanic Falls facility and initiates changes as necessary to ensure compliance with law, corporate policies, and business objectives.  Serves as an advisor regarding the application of employment laws and corporate human resource policies to specific business decisions.  Works with ITW corporate human resources or third-party providers, as necessary, in the management of HR practices

Drives the performance management process with the intent of actively supporting a high-performance culture that is open and adaptable to change.

Inputs and maintains employee data in the HRIS Workday system.  Prepares regular or special reporting as required and provide analytical support, as necessary. Maintains employee information and personnel files. 

Responsible for administering bi-weekly payroll for all exempt and non-exempt employees, which includes processing and management of one-time earnings and reimbursements. Supports monthly payroll audits by providing reporting to Finance team.

Acts as the primary HR support for all local exempt and non-exempt employees.  Responds to inquiries and educates and supports employees in the use of self-service applications available to them. 

Build cross-department credibility, confidence, and collaboration with other functional areas within the Dynatec group.

Ensure ITW Toolbox and 80/20 culture is fully embedded within the team

Identify, lead and develop talent in order to maximize individual, team and organizational effectiveness in meeting company goals. This may include: selecting and on-boarding talent; communicating effectively to foster a culture of engagement, cascading vision, creating goal alignment, and coaching through feedback, development planning and performance management.

Use personal influence skills rather than position power to persuade others and gain support.

Builds a strong pipeline of talent to ensure a diverse high performing organization.

Use appropriate interpersonal styles and techniques to gain acceptance of ideas and plans. Coaches through feedback, development planning and performance management

Create an organizational structure with accountabilities to ensure a high functioning operational team and change talent when required. 

Supports the global business and performs other duties as assigned.
